00048: Layer's renderer uses unsupported option "Dot Size" to maintain density

A layer in your map is rendered using an unsupported dot density option.

More information

When using the dot density renderer to symbolize a layer in a basemap layer or a map service, the level of gray is maintained by changing the number of dots and their dot value as you change the scale of your display.

If the Dot Size option is used to maintain density, the size of the symbol would be used to maintain the grayness of the display.
